通過改自己的配置文件來改變亮度的方法在我的機器上面是不中用了,我的是台式機,我用的集成顯卡,目前我找到的還勉強的方法就是通過安裝redshift來改變屏幕的亮度,我就是不喜歡太亮,差點瞎了。
具體是這樣的,在終端輸入
#yum install redshift
然后就是提示你按y進行安裝,
之后就安裝好了
啟動的化只需要在終端輸入
#redshift
就直接啟動了,然后它會調用定位服務來獲取你的位置,也就是坐標,也可以自己設置
#redshift | 緯度:經度 &
上面那個添加&這個的意思是為了讓進程在后台運行,否則的話就占用了一個終端
如果覺得這樣子很麻煩,那還有更簡單的
#redshift -b 0.6
-b后面是亮度的大小的意思,值位於0.1~1之間,屏幕會變成暖色調,還行。
具體的就參考
#man redshift
參考了這篇文章https://www.aliyun.com/jiaocheng/145094.html
- 摘要:由於現在大多數LED背光的顯示器的亮度調節機制(感興趣可以搜索“PMW調光”),在顯示器處於低亮度時,背光會有閃爍,有些比較差的顯示器尤為明顯,只有在最高亮度時沒有閃爍。為了實現亮度低且無閃爍,一個解決辦法是:先把屏幕亮度調至最高,然后使用軟件方式降低屏幕亮度。google多次,終於找到了xbrightness這個軟件,后來又找到了redshift這個軟件。一.使用redshift(推薦)redshift下載地址:https://github.com/jonls/redshi
- 由於現在大多數LED背光的顯示器的亮度調節機制(感興趣可以搜索“PMW調光”),在顯示器處於低亮度時,背光會有閃爍,有些比較差的顯示器尤為明顯,只有在最高亮度時沒有閃爍。
為了實現亮度低且無閃爍,一個解決辦法是:先把屏幕亮度調至最高,然后使用軟件方式降低屏幕亮度。google多次,終於找到了xbrightness這個軟件,后來又找到了redshift這個軟件。一. 使用redshift(推薦)redshift下載地址:
https://github.com/jonls/redshift/releases/download/v1.8/redshift-1.8.tar.bz2在debian wheezy中使用源碼包的安裝過程如下(debian中也可以使用apt-get install redshift來安裝):
1. 安裝依賴
apt-get install libxcb1-dev libxcb-randr0-dev libx11-dev x11proto-xf86vidmode-dev libxxf86vm-dev libxext-dev libgconf2-dev libglib2.0-dev libgeoclue-dev
2. 解壓並進入源碼目錄
tar jxf redshift-1.8.tar.bz2
cd redshift-1.8/
3. 編譯及安裝
./configure --prefix=/usr/local
make
su
make install安裝好后,在shell下使用諸如下面的命令來調節屏幕亮度(及色溫):
redshift -l 55.7:12.6 -t 5500:3700 -b 0.6
上述命令中,-l后邊的是所在地的緯度:經度,-t后邊是白天色溫:夜晚色溫,-b后邊是亮度值,是最為關注的,取值范圍是0.1至1.0。
執行上述命令后,redshift把屏幕亮度從最亮漸變調節至指定的亮度值,然后不退出,處於實時調節亮度的狀態,到夜晚會自動將色溫調至3700。可以增加-o參數,使屏幕亮度瞬間調節至指定的值,命令改為如下:
redshift -l 55.7:12.6 -t 5500:3700 -b 0.6 -o
使用-o參數后,redshift調節完亮度后立即退出,要再想改變亮度則修改命令的參數值並重新執行命令。也可以使用如下命令一次性瞬間調節屏幕亮度:
redshift -b 0.6 -O 5500
上一條命令比較簡短,省去了查找緯度和經度的麻煩。更詳細的使用方法見man redshift。參考:
http://jonls.dk/redshift/二. 使用xbrightnessxbrightness下載地址:
http://shallowsky.com/software/xbrightness/xbrightness-0.3-mika-akk.tar.gzxbrightness下載下來后是一個源碼包,需要編譯。
在debian wheezy中的安裝過程如下:
1. 安裝依賴
apt-get install xutils-dev libxxf86vm-dev libxaw7-dev libice-dev libsm-dev libxext-dev libxmu-dev libxmu-headers libxpm-dev libxt-dev x11proto-xext-dev
2. 解壓並進入源碼目錄
tar xf xbrightness-0.3-mika-akk.tar.gz
cd xbrightness-0.3-mika-akk/
3. 編譯及安裝
xmkmf
make
su
make install這時,就可以在shell下執行xbrightness來調節屏幕亮度了(使用方法詳見xbrightness --help),例如:
xbrightness 20000 19000 14000
參數中的3個數值,可以根據實際情況來試探合適的值。
注意:數值不要設的太小,否則整個屏幕就黑了,那就只能摸黑操作了。實際測試數值小於2000就基本看不見了,可能因顯示器個體而異。參考:
http://shallowsky.com/blog/linux/brightness-contrast-in-x.html